Amount of Penalty There is no statue of limitations if you never file; otherwise it is limited to 3 years. Failure to file with the IRS Section 6721. $290/form. $3,532,500 calendar year maxiumum. Failure to furnish a recipient copy Section 6722. $290/form. $3,532,500 calendar year maxiumum.

WebKeeping You Compliant. For many large employers*, Form 1095 reporting can feel like a daunting obligation. Employers must properly identify which employees qualify as full-time under the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act (ACA), and track their eligibility for major medical plan coverage in any given month.
